1

Select AM or FM as the source.

2

Turn MULTI JOG to select the preset channel
name you wish to erase.

3

Press EDIT/NO/CLEAR and turn MULTI JOG
until “Name Erase?” appears in the display.

4

Press YES/MODE.

“Complete” appears and the name is erased.

1

Press EDIT/NO/CLEAR.

2

Press ENTER.

3

Press DISPLAY repeatedly until
the character type you wish to
enter appears in the display.

Each press of the DISPLAY button
switches the type of characters.

Inputting alphabetical characters:

Each press of a number button
cycles through a few characters of
the alphabets. For example, repeat-
edly pressing the 2ABC button dis-
plays A

B

C

A in this order.

Display the desired character, then
press ENTER.
